Edelweiss Drops Tokyo But Adds Orlando Link

Swiss carrier Edelweiss Air has dropped its plans to inaugurate services to Tokyo Narita following last month’s earthquake. The airline was due to add a weekly link to the Japanese capital from Zurich between May 28 and September 24 but lower demand means that this route is viewed as no longer sustainable. Edelweiss Air operates all of its flights under a codeshare with owner Swiss International Air Lines, mainly targeting leisure traffic. Swiss already offers a daily schedule between Zurich and Tokyo.

The cancellation of this service has enabled Edelweiss Air to redeploy the Airbus A330-200 that was planned to serve the route and this will now be used to fly a weekly link from Zurich to Orlando between July 2 and September 10.

Schedule:

WK002/LX8002 ZRH1705 – 2125MCO 332 6
WK003/LX8003 MCO2315 – 1430+1ZRH 332 6
